Crossword Genius

Boy raised on hospital food (4)

Ross

I believe the answer is:

nosh

'food' is the definition.
(nosh is a kind of food)

'boy raised on hospital' is the wordplay.
'boy' becomes 'son' (synonyms).
'raised' says the letters should be written in reverse (going up in a down clue).
'on' means one lot of letters go next to another.
'hospital' becomes 'h' (abbreviation for hospital on maps).
'son' in reverse letter order is 'nos'.
'nos'+'h'='NOSH'

(Other definitions for nosh that I've seen before include "Food (sl.)" , "'Food, grub (4)'" , "A slang meal" , "Eats" , "Slangy food or meal" .)

I've seen this clue in The Independent.
Want a hint initially instead of a full solution? Install my app